struct SignList {
 | 
						|
	/**
 | 
						|
	 * A GUIList contains signs and uses a StringFilter for filtering.
 | 
						|
	 */
 | 
						|
	typedef GUIList<const Sign *, StringFilter &> GUISignList;
 | 
						|
 | 
						|
	GUISignList signs;
 | 
						|
 | 
						|
	StringFilter string_filter;                                       ///< The match string to be used when the GUIList is (re)-sorted.
 | 
						|
	static bool match_case;                                           ///< Should case sensitive matching be used?
 | 
						|
	static char default_name[64];                                     ///< Default sign name, used if Sign::name is nullptr.
 | 
						|
 | 
						|
	/**
 | 
						|
	 * Creates a SignList with filtering disabled by default.
 | 
						|
	 */
 | 
						|
	SignList() : string_filter(&match_case)
 | 
						|
	{
 | 
						|
	}
 | 
						|
 | 
						|
	void BuildSignsList()
 | 
						|
	{
 | 
						|
		if (!this->signs.NeedRebuild()) return;
 | 
						|
 | 
						|
		Debug(misc, 3, "Building sign list");
 | 
						|
 | 
						|
		this->signs.clear();
 | 
						|
 | 
						|
		for (const Sign *si : Sign::Iterate()) this->signs.push_back(si);
 | 
						|
 | 
						|
		this->signs.SetFilterState(true);
 | 
						|
		this->FilterSignList();
 | 
						|
		this->signs.shrink_to_fit();
 | 
						|
		this->signs.RebuildDone();
 | 
						|
	}
 | 
						|
 | 
						|
	/** Sort signs by their name */
 | 
						|
	static bool SignNameSorter(const Sign * const &a, const Sign * const &b)
 | 
						|
	{
 | 
						|
		/* Signs are very very rarely using the default text, but there can also be
 | 
						|
		 * a lot of them. Therefore a worthwhile performance gain can be made by
 | 
						|
		 * directly comparing Sign::name instead of going through the string
 | 
						|
		 * system for each comparison. */
 | 
						|
		const char *a_name = a->name.empty() ? SignList::default_name : a->name.c_str();
 | 
						|
		const char *b_name = b->name.empty() ? SignList::default_name : b->name.c_str();
 | 
						|
 | 
						|
		int r = strnatcmp(a_name, b_name); // Sort by name (natural sorting).
 | 
						|
 | 
						|
		return r != 0 ? r < 0 : (a->index < b->index);
 | 
						|
	}
 | 
						|
 | 
						|
	void SortSignsList()
 | 
						|
	{
 | 
						|
		if (!this->signs.Sort(&SignNameSorter)) return;
 | 
						|
	}
 | 
						|
 | 
						|
	/** Filter sign list by sign name */
 | 
						|
	static bool CDECL SignNameFilter(const Sign * const *a, StringFilter &filter)
 | 
						|
	{
 | 
						|
		/* Same performance benefit as above for sorting. */
 | 
						|
		const char *a_name = (*a)->name.empty() ? SignList::default_name : (*a)->name.c_str();
 | 
						|
 | 
						|
		filter.ResetState();
 | 
						|
		filter.AddLine(a_name);
 | 
						|
		return filter.GetState();
 | 
						|
	}
 | 
						|
 | 
						|
	/** Filter sign list excluding OWNER_DEITY */
 | 
						|
	static bool CDECL OwnerDeityFilter(const Sign * const *a, StringFilter &filter)
 | 
						|
	{
 | 
						|
		/* You should never be able to edit signs of owner DEITY */
 | 
						|
		return (*a)->owner != OWNER_DEITY;
 | 
						|
	}
 | 
						|
 | 
						|
	/** Filter sign list by owner */
 | 
						|
	static bool CDECL OwnerVisibilityFilter(const Sign * const *a, StringFilter &filter)
 | 
						|
	{
 | 
						|
		assert(!HasBit(_display_opt, DO_SHOW_COMPETITOR_SIGNS));
 | 
						|
		/* Hide sign if non-own signs are hidden in the viewport */
 | 
						|
		return (*a)->owner == _local_company || (*a)->owner == OWNER_DEITY;
 | 
						|
	}
 | 
						|
 | 
						|
	/** Filter out signs from the sign list that does not match the name filter */
 | 
						|
	void FilterSignList()
 | 
						|
	{
 | 
						|
		this->signs.Filter(&SignNameFilter, this->string_filter);
 | 
						|
		if (_game_mode != GM_EDITOR) this->signs.Filter(&OwnerDeityFilter, this->string_filter);
 | 
						|
		if (!HasBit(_display_opt, DO_SHOW_COMPETITOR_SIGNS)) {
 | 
						|
			this->signs.Filter(&OwnerVisibilityFilter, this->string_filter);
 | 
						|
		}
 | 
						|
	}
 | 
						|
};
